Research & Expertise

I am a public health researcher with expertise in migrant and refugee mental health, sexual and reproductive health, and the evaluation of community- and school-based interventions. My work combines quantitative, qualitative, and mixed-methods approaches, including randomized controlled trials and implementation-focused research. I have led and contributed to studies in the United States and Mexico examining the health needs of undocumented and newcomer populations, with a particular focus on trauma, access to care, and systems-level responses. My interests center on generating policy-relevant evidence to improve health equity for migrants, refugees, and other structurally marginalized communities.
